Product Description: This chemical is primarily utilized in the field of organic synthesis and materials science. It serves as a versatile building block for the preparation of complex molecular architectures, particularly in the development of polymers and dendrimers. Its structure, featuring multiple ether linkages and terminal tosylate groups, makes it suitable for creating well-defined, high-molecular-weight compounds through controlled polymerization reactions. Additionally, it is employed in the synthesis of supramolecular assemblies and nanostructured materials, where its ability to form stable, ordered structures is highly valued. The compound is also explored in the design of advanced coatings and drug delivery systems due to its potential to enhance solubility and stability in various formulations.
